Attendees: senior management team; minutes prepared for the board.

Churn in the Holloway pilot reached 11% in month three, above the 7% threshold set at launch. Exit interviews cite onboarding friction and unclear billing. Retention desk reduced cancellations by roughly a third where contact was made within 48 hours.

Agreed actions: simplify onboarding by next release; introduce a billing summary page; extend the pilot in the Dunmere region by one quarter.

The confidential note below sets out the commercial implications.

management briefing: Only 33 of the 205 pilot accounts renewed Kasath, so a churn review is set for October 17. Weniusek Logistics is in early talks to buy Holethax Freight for about $345.6 million.

TICKET-4821: Connection failures to Vendrix upstream API. The Quillhop billing service saw 400+ timeouts overnight; retries amplified load and tripped alerts. Proposal: add a circuit breaker in the Fernbridge gateway — open after 5 consecutive failures, half-open probe every 30s. Owner: Dalia. Target: this sprint. Blocked on confirming which datastore holds breaker state; we'll reuse the existing ops cluster. To reproduce the failure locally, point the gateway at the staging replica using the connection string below.

primary connection of kawig-fajeg = mongodb://briwyn_svc:uD43tLovkUGBgI@db-b68c.ordinsys.example:5432/frawyn

Heads-up for whoever's on call next week: the Ledgerlight audit-log viewer is getting hammered since the Brambleton compliance team started running quarterly exports. Query volume roughly triples on the first Monday of each quarter, and the viewer's in-memory cursor cache is the first thing to fall over. We've got headroom on the read replicas, but the viewer pods themselves need the limits bumped before the next surge. Don't wing it — the defaults are too conservative. Use the constants below when resizing.

constants for tagep-hadug:
BUDGETS = {
    "olidor": 566,
    "jorir": 465,
}